Workshop on the History of Medicine, Society and the Body 11 March (Keio University, Hiyoshi Campus)

We have made a provisional programme of the workshop on the history of medicine, society, and the body, which will be held at Keio University on Hiyoshi Campus on Wednesday 11 March. Seven papers (30 mins presentation and 30 mings dicusssion) will be given.  Attendace is welcome.
